BREAKING: Kai Havertz Regrets Joining Arsenal After Poor Performance In 1st Game?—Arsenal’s new recruit Kai Havertz has said he does not regret leaving Chelsea for the Gunners this summer.

Havertz was a second-half substitute in Arsenal’s 1-1 draw with Numberg being the very first game of the pre-season campaign.

It was, however, an underwhelming performance for the former Chelsea star, with Mikel Arteta admitting he is yet to understand the best role for him.

After the game, the Germany international was asked about his decision to join the Gunners.

Havertz said that while at Chelsea, he was watching Arsenal and loved the way the young team played football.

ADVERTISEMENT

“I felt the energy behind the club. It’s great to be here…” He told reporters in Germany.

“From the outside, it always looked like a big family, and I always felt the energy whenever I played against them.

ADVERTISEMENT

”For me, it was always so tough to play against them because you felt the togetherness of the players.

“Of course, you know it was not the best season for Chelsea last year.

“But it was 100% the right step to go there three years ago.”
